mysql如何获取某个月最大天数
时间: 2023-10-13 12:04:19 浏览: 244
在 MySQL 中,可以使用以下函数来获取某个月最大天数:
```
SELECT DAY(LAST_DAY('2022-02-01'));
```
其中,LAST_DAY 函数用于获取某个日期所在月份的最后一天,DAY 函数用于获取这个日期的天数。例如,上面的查询语句返回的结果是 28,因为 2022 年 2 月有 28 天。
如果要获取当前月份的最大天数,可以使用如下查询语句:
```
SELECT DAY(LAST_DAY(NOW()));
```
其中,NOW 函数用于获取当前日期和时间。
相关问题
mysql中当前日期和最大日期相减max()
你可以使用如下的 SQL 语句来获取当前日期和某个表中最大日期之间的天数差:
```
SELECT DATEDIFF(MAX(date_column), CURDATE()) FROM your_table;
```
其中,`date_column` 是你想比较的日期列的名称,`your_table` 是你要查询的表的名称。这个语句将返回最大日期和当前日期之间的天数差。如果你要获取绝对值,可以使用 `ABS()` 函数。
希望这个回答能够帮到你!
阅读全文